Capital Boost: SBI stake sales add over Rs 13,500 cr to kitty

State Bank of India anticipates a significant payout from asset management and stock exchange stake sales. These sales will strengthen the bank's capital position and support future loan expansion. The bank is selling a stake in its asset management company through an initial public offering. Later this year, SBI will also offer shares in the National Stock Exchange IPO. These combined transactions will enhance SBI's net worth and financial flexibility.
